To view which interfaces are enabled for Layer 3 data transmission, use the show ip interfaces brief command in EXEC
Privilege mode. In the following example, TenGigabitEthernet interface 1/6/1 is in Layer 3 mode because an IP address has been
assigned to it and the interface’s status is operationally up.
Dell#show ip interface brief
Interface IP-Address OK? Method Status Protocol
TenGigabitEthernet 1/1/1 unassigned NO Manual administratively down down
TenGigabitEthernet 1/2/1 unassigned NO Manual administratively down down
TenGigabitEthernet 1/3/1 unassigned YES Manual up up
TenGigabitEthernet 1/4/1 unassigned YES Manual up up
TenGigabitEthernet 1/5/1 unassigned YES Manual up up
TenGigabitEthernet 1/6/1 10.10.10.1 YES Manual up up
TenGigabitEthernet 1/7/1 unassigned NO Manual administratively down down
TenGigabitEthernet 1/8/1 unassigned NO Manual administratively down down
TenGigabitEthernet 1/9/1 unassigned NO Manual administratively down down

To determine which physical interfaces are available, use the show running-config command in EXEC mode. This command
displays all physical interfaces available on the line cards.
Dell#show running
Current Configuration ...
!
interface TenGigabitEthernet 2/6/1
no ip address
shutdown
!
interface TenGigabitEthernet 2/7/1
no ip address
shutdown
!
interface TenGigabitEthernet 2/8/1
no ip address
shutdown
!
interface TenGigabitEthernet 2/9/1
no ip address
shutdown
Enabling a Physical Interface
After determining the type of physical interfaces available, to enable and congure the interfaces, enter INTERFACE mode by using
the interface interface slot/port[/subport] command.
1. Enter the keyword interface then the type of interface and slot/port[/subport] information.
CONFIGURATION mode
interface interface
• For a 10-Gigabit Ethernet interface, enter the keyword TenGigabitEthernet then the slot/port/subport information.
• For a 40-Gigabit Ethernet interface, enter the keyword fortyGigE then the slot/port information.
• For the Management interface on the RPM, enter the keyword ManagementEthernet then the slot/port information.
The slot range is from 0 to 1. The port range is 0.
2. Enable the interface.
